Lowell Holly Reservation
Lowell Holly Reservation is a picturesque park and tourist attraction located on South Sandwich Road in Mashpee, Massachusetts, United States. This 135-acre reservation is a stunning peninsula adorned with groves of American holly trees, a rare sight along the New England coast. Named after its donor, Abbott Lawrence Lowell, the reservation also features plantings of rosebay and catawba rhododendrons, reflecting Lowell's horticultural tastes. Wilfred Wheeler, Sr., a former Massachusetts Secretary of Agriculture, further enhanced the landscape by planting 50 varieties of American holly. Visitors can wander along carriage roads and foot trails that meander through the reservation's old-growth forest, passing by Mashpee and Wakeby Ponds which offer fishing opportunities. The reservation also boasts a swimming beach, although there is no lifeguard on duty. From Memorial Day to Labor Day, limited seasonal beach parking is available Wednesday through Sunday. Year-round access is also available with a smaller parking area for six cars.
